#a396d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a396dc is composed of 63.9% red, 58.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.9% cyan, 31.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 251.1 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 72.5%. #a396d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#472db9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#a396d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a396dc has RGB values of R:163, G:150,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 10720988.

Shades and Tints of #a396d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040d is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a396d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b6bc is the less saturated color, while #8f76fc is the most saturated one.
